Blackpink’s Rose breaks record on Billboard Hot 100
Rose of Blackpink made Billboard’s Hot 100 for 26th week with “APT.” which sat at No. 13 on the chart dated April 26. She claimed the record of most weeks spent on the main songs chart for a female K-pop act, dethroning Fifty Fifty, which lasted 25 weeks with “Cupid” in 2023. She has been enjoying unprecedented success for a female K-pop solo act with the Bruno Mars collaboration: hitting Billboard’s Hot 100 and rising up to the highest spots, at No. 8 and No. 3, respectively. iKON’s Kim Jinhwan completes military service
Kim Jinhwan of iKON was discharged Saturday, agency 143 Entertainment said. He did his mandatory military service as a social service agent from July 2023, and on the day of his discharge, he hosted a livestream to catch up with fans. The main vocalist and the oldest member was the first from the six-piece band to enlist. Bobby and Jung Chanwoo began serving in May last year; Song Yunhyeong followed three months later. BTS’ Jimin garners 300m Spotify streams with ‘Serendipity’
Jimin of BTS amassed 300 million streams on Spotify with his solo single “Serendipity” as of last week. It is his seventh solo endeavor to reach the milestone. “Serendipity” is part of the band’s repackaged “Love Yourself: Answer” album from 2018. The single topped the iTunes Top Songs Chart in 80 regions and earned gold certification from the Recording Industry Association of America.
